Concept Review and Definitions
Answer the following questions to review key concepts related to trends in energy resource use.
1.
Define renewable energy resources and give two examples.
[2 marks]2.
Explain how solar panels convert sunlight into usable energy.
[3 marks]3.
What is the main reason for the increasing use of wind energy worldwide?
[2 marks]B
Calculations and Data Analysis
Perform the following calculations and analyze the given data scenarios.
1.
Calculate the amount of energy produced in kilowatt-hours (kWh) by a solar panel system rated at 5 kW operating for 6 hours daily. Use the formula: Energy (kWh) = Power (kW) × Time (hours).
[3 marks]2.
A country’s energy consumption data shows a 20% increase in solar energy use over five years. If the current use is 50 terawatt-hours (TWh), what was the solar energy use five years ago?
[4 marks]3.
Based on recent reports, wind energy accounts for 15% of total energy consumption, which is 400 TWh annually. How much energy (in TWh) is produced by wind energy each year?
[3 marks]C
Practical Skills and Scientific Principles
Answer the following questions related to practical applications and experimental considerations.
1.
Describe a simple experiment to compare the efficiency of solar panels and wind turbines in generating electricity. Include variables to control and safety precautions.
[6 marks]2.
Identify three variables that would affect the efficiency of a solar power system in real-world conditions.
[3 marks]D
Data Interpretation and Real-World Applications
Interpret the following scenarios and answer the questions based on current energy trends.
1.
A report states that global wind energy capacity doubled over the past decade, reaching 650 GW. Discuss the potential impact of this trend on reducing reliance on fossil fuels.
[6 marks]2.
Identify one challenge associated with increasing the use of renewable energy resources such as solar and wind power.
[2 marks]3.
Explain how advancements in battery storage technology can influence the trends in renewable energy use.
